2011年11月23日
摘要:
模拟器中生成一个名为 $(PRODUCT_NAME)的APP,编译两次才能运行的原因:请检查你的程序中,是否有多个plist文件,剩下一个就可以正常调试了。
阅读全文
posted @ 2011-11-23 15:42
晃晃悠悠
阅读(504)
推荐(0)
2011年11月7日
摘要:
情景描述: 1. 有两个viewController,一个是A,一个是B。 2. A,B上各有一个按键,点击它们后分别会跳向对方。 3. 想要实现在B中返回A的时候可以更新A中的数据。代理实现: 1. 在B.h中声明一个代理协议(行15-19),在协议中定义要被代理的方法(行17);2. 在前面引用此协议(行1) 3. 声明代理属性(行4,8)1@protocolSecondViewControllerDelegate;2@interfacesecondViewController:UIViewController{34id<SecondViewControllerDelegate>
阅读全文
posted @ 2011-11-07 10:55
晃晃悠悠
阅读(320)
推荐(0)
2011年9月23日
摘要:
create table 'tableName' ( id integer primary key , 'field2' text)
阅读全文
posted @ 2011-09-23 17:50
晃晃悠悠
阅读(378)
推荐(0)
摘要:
原文地址:http://marshal.easymorse.com/archives/3349 ios简单sqlite使用sqlite是嵌入式的和轻量级的sql数据库。sqlite是由c实现的。广泛用于包括浏览器(支持html5的大部分浏览器,ie除外)、ios、android以及一些便携需求的小型web应用系统。使用sqlite前的准备使用sqlite是很多做ios开发中第一次面对c的情况,包括我。因为sqlite是c写的,objc可以直接使用c代码。在sqlite前,一般都会使用cocoa touch框架,都是基于objc的。首先,需要在对应文件的头文件中加入:#import "
阅读全文
posted @ 2011-09-23 12:48
晃晃悠悠
阅读(821)
推荐(0)
2011年9月22日
摘要:
错误:
NSString *tmpstr=[states objectAtIndex:indexPath.row];
报错:EXC_BAD_ACCESS
正确:
NSString *tmpstr=(NSString *)[states objectAtIndex:indexPath.row];
阅读全文
posted @ 2011-09-22 17:19
晃晃悠悠
阅读(140)
推荐(0)
2011年9月21日
摘要:
加号和减号的区别很简单,其简单来说就是: 加号是可以通过类名直接调用这个方法,而减号则要实例化逸个对象,然后通过实例化的对象来调用该方法!! 谨记!!!!
阅读全文
posted @ 2011-09-21 09:05
晃晃悠悠
阅读(213)
推荐(0)
2011年9月16日
摘要:
<html><head><title>_xWin</title><script language=JScript><!--//可以打包为js文件;var x0=0,y0=0,x1=0,y1=0;var offx=6,offy=6;var moveable=false;var hover='orange',normal='slategray';//color;var index=10000;//z-index;var xx;//开始拖动;function startDrag(obj){ if(eve
阅读全文
posted @ 2011-09-16 16:35
晃晃悠悠
阅读(256)
推荐(0)
2011年8月19日
摘要:
这是CocoaChina会员 "stlau"根据自己的iPad软件提交经验总结的注意事项,希望大家留意一下,避免软件被苹果审核人员拒绝放行。帖子地址 http://www.cocoachina.com/bbs/read.php?tid-17119.html肯定会被拒的情况:1. app命名:不要用类似*** pad的名字,但可以用*** for iPad,*** iPad version之类的名字;2. popover相关:a. 除非处于任务编辑状态,popover应该随时可以通过点他范围之外的地方来dismiss掉,换句话说,不要用modal方式;b. 不要太大,宽度不要
阅读全文
posted @ 2011-08-19 11:36
晃晃悠悠
阅读(176)
推荐(0)
摘要:
转自 译言。 原文地址 http://www.cocoachina.com/%22http://article.yeeyan.org/view/395/100577/%22iPad用户体验最主要体现在内容和交互: 淡化程序UI,以便用户关注所需的 内容。美观的内容形式,富有真实感。充分利用设备的性能来增强内容的交互性。支持所有方位优秀iPad程序的其中一个重要因素是可以在所有方位上运行。竖向的大屏幕可以满足用户浏览内容的需求(当竖屏幕较小时,用户就会将屏幕旋转为横屏幕,这样一行就可以显示较多的文 字)。用户不太会注意最小设备结构(minimaldevice frame;使用iPhone时,用户
阅读全文
posted @ 2011-08-19 11:23
晃晃悠悠
阅读(266)
推荐(0)
摘要:
iPad 应用“iNotes”的开发者“Anxonli” 近日在博客上介绍了自己开发这款 iPad App 的全过程心得,包括软件开发周期规划、各阶段注意事项等实用经验,值得大家阅读。原文 http://anxonli.javaeye.com/blog/707282根据我自己的经验,一个iPad或iPhone app的开发周期大概是这样的:1. App的idea形成2. App的主要功能设计3. App的大概界面构思和设计(使用流程设计)4. 大功能模块代码编写5. 大概的界面模块编写6. 把大概的界面和功能连接后,app的大致demo就出来了7. demo自己试用和体验几遍后,根据情况修改8
阅读全文
posted @ 2011-08-19 10:54
晃晃悠悠
阅读(829)
推荐(0)